2008-08-04から1日間の記事一覧
まず最初はObserverからやってみよう. class observer { public: virtual void update(subject* sub); }; class subject { std::list<observer> list_; public: void add(observer* obs); void remove(observer* obs); void notify(); }; class data : public subject</observer>…